Output cdbcc6ed26f6e329ebbcfc25d9a86a1b35f3f0eaa8f3a4ffa601cb13d9f0dcee:6

value
5251585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b653696d638f671b9ed7f13e5afd1e1d2a40bc57 OP_EQUAL
address
3JK4q1f2gFS1C3EzULayPDdhLo3ueYH6Cv
transaction
cdbcc6ed26f6e329ebbcfc25d9a86a1b35f3f0eaa8f3a4ffa601cb13d9f0dcee
spent
true